Output ddd3eb50e251cc176df53f40fae8324773a5ba6589442451aa8509027249dc8f:6

value
1991
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ee8e76891872d993875f250f31e883216e6ca7d027923549be7031507e96cc26
address
bc1pa688dzgcwtve8p6ly58nr6yry9hxef7sy7fr2jd7wqc4ql5kesnqpfyxd8
transaction
ddd3eb50e251cc176df53f40fae8324773a5ba6589442451aa8509027249dc8f
spent
true